BGP map for 102.176.130.0/24
102.176.130.0/24 is announced by AS6774 ASN-BICS and seen by 331 peers of 23 RIPE RIS collectors, over 250 different AS paths. Its busiest upstreams are AS1299 TWELVE99 (56%), AS7473 Singapore Telecommunications Ltd (31%) and AS4637 Telstra Global (13%). The most common path, used by 11 peers, is AS24482 AS6461 AS7473 AS6774.
